Transaction 41588359382b516edf55ab79088290e7df5ad2e48d6385868941f63d70c47766
1 Input
2 Outputs
- 41588359382b516edf55ab79088290e7df5ad2e48d6385868941f63d70c47766:0
- 41588359382b516edf55ab79088290e7df5ad2e48d6385868941f63d70c47766:1
value 1000000
address n4GNw7tvyeRdPp8XuSBPGsbEugDhAERmGk
value 5352370749
address mpRZxxp5FtmQipEWJPa1NY9FmPsva3exUd